Unveiling the Volvo EC210's Electronic Control Unit (VECU)

The Volvo EC210 excavator, renowned for its performance, relies on a sophisticated platform known as the Electronic Control Unit (VECU). This crucial component acts as the brains of the machine, controlling various functions to ensure smooth and efficient operation. The VECU receives data from a multitude of devices located throughout the excavator, analyzing it to modify engine parameters, hydraulic pressure, and other critical systems in real time. This advanced interplay allows the EC210 to deliver exceptional precision in a wide range of applications.
